Can you move to Japan without knowing Japanese?

Moving to Japan without knowing Japanese is possible but comes with many challenges, including language barriers in everyday life and finding suitable housing. Visa requirements vary depending on the situation, and finding a job may be challenging without bilingual skills or high-demand expertise. Cultural adjustment may also take time and effort, but resources for learning Japanese are available.
